FREELANCE TRAINING CONSULTANTS (0875)

At Ambitious about Autism, we’re currently looking for Freelance Training Consultants to support our National Services team.
You’ll work within the Training and Consultancy team to deliver both in person and online training to education or employment professionals, dependent on your area of expertise.
You’ll possess sound knowledge and expertise in the field of autism and education/employability, specialising in delivering training and knowledge to support autistic young people. You’ll support either education setting and organisations to become autism confident, providing interactive, captivating training both in-person and virtually.
You’ll contribute to the creation and delivery of digital learning content to be utilised by external organisations, including employers and corporate clients, health and social care and education sectors.

We are looking for someone who has:

  • Substantial experience of delivering training to professionals, parents and other audiences.
  • Experience of working with autistic young people, parents/carers and employers.
  • An understanding of the challenges faced by autistic young people in the workplace/education setting.
  • Ability to design and deliver training and CPD programmes to improve inclusive practice.

We are flexible on the number of hours you work. Our training sessions typically last either 1 hour, 3 hours or a full day and you will be paid either on an hourly rate or a day rate, dependent on the type of training that is being delivered.
